Subordinate and Pseudo-Subordinate Semi-Algebras. II

This paper is a sequel to (1), to which the reader is referred for definitions and known results. As before, £ is a compact Hausdorff space and C +(E) is the semi-algebra of all continuous non-negative functions defined on E.
